A partial list of duties includes:
- provide friendly, respectful, prompt, and courteous service
- direct patient contact, telephone answering, insurance billing, and benefit explanation
- assist patients in choosing, ordering, as well as adjustments, dispensing and repairs of eyeglasses
- responsible for scheduling appointments and coordination of payment arrangements
- office administration and computer data entry
- diagnostic & medical testing
- contact lens application and instruction
